Re: Raspberry Pi 3 & 3+ speed issues
john%klos.com@localhost (John Klos) writes:
>Hi,
>So they're basically both running at the same speed. At 600 MHz, they both
>take about 24.5 seconds to count the first million prime numbers, meaning
>that the Pi 3+, which says it's running at 1400 MHz, is really running at
>1200 MHz.
Maybe another test shows a difference. If that 'primes' program is
a common sieve, it will be limited by memory speed, and that is the
same for pi3 and pi3+.
